It seems there might be a mistake in your expression. The square brackets appear to be unbalanced. Assuming you intended to write it as:

2 * [8 - 4] * 5 / 8

Then you can simplify it step by step:

First, calculate the expression inside the square brackets:

8 - 4 = 4

Now, the expression becomes:

2 * 4 * 5 / 8

Next, multiply 2 by 4:

2 * 4 = 8

Now, the expression is:

8 * 5 / 8

Finally, cancel out the common factor of 8 in the numerator and denominator:

(8/8) * 5 = 1 * 5 = 5

So, the value of the expression 2 * [8 - 4] * 5 / 8 is 5.
